A base station consists of a receiver that is placed at a known (and fixed) position. The receiver tracks the same satellites that are being tracked by the rover receiver, at the same time that the rover is tracking them.
This topic introduces the concept of base station operation, provides information to help you identify good setup locations, describes best practices for setting up the equipment, and outlines the precautions that you need to take to protect the equipment.

For good performance, observe the following base station setup guidelines: Place the GNSS receiver in a location on the jobsite where equal range in all directions provides full coverage of the site. This is more important on larger jobsites, where the broadcast range of the base station radio may limit the operations of the system.
The base station GNSS receiver can be one of following types: A GNSS smart antenna, such as the SPS985/SPS986, that incorporates a GNSS receiver, GNSS antenna, power supply, and radio into a single compact unit. A GNSS Smart antenna can be rapidly set up on a tripod, fixed height tripod, or anywhere that is convenient on the jobsite.
